Detailed Syllabus
- Numbers: Counting, writing, and reading numbers up to 10,00,000; number names; place value and face value; odd and even numbers.
- Addition and Subtraction: Addition and subtraction of large numbers; word problems; properties of addition and subtraction.
- Multiplication: Multiplication of two- and three-digit numbers; multiplication tables up to 20; word problems.
- Division: Division of two- and three-digit numbers; word problems; properties of division.
- Fractions: Identifying and comparing fractions; addition and subtraction of fractions; equivalent fractions.
- Decimals: Reading and writing decimals; comparing decimals; addition and subtraction of decimals.
- Shapes and Patterns: Identifying 2D and 3D shapes; patterns in numbers and shapes; symmetry.
- Measurement: Length, weight, and capacity using standard units; comparison of objects; perimeter and area of simple shapes.
- Time: Reading the clock (hours, minutes, and seconds); days, weeks, and months; calendar reading.
- Money: Counting coins and notes; simple transactions; making change; word problems.
- Data Handling: Collecting and organizing data; pictographs and bar graphs; interpretation of data.
- Logical Reasoning: Puzzles, patterns, and sequencing; odd one out; simple analogies.
Sample Syllabus Questions
- Write the number names for 1,23,456 and 9,87,654.
- Add: 2,34,567 + 1,23,456 = ?
- Subtract: 9,00,000 - 2,34,567 = ?
- Multiply: 234 ร 12 = ?
- Divide: 1,440 รท 12 = ?
- What is 1/4 of 20?
- Write 0.75 as a fraction.
- Draw a rectangle and a cuboid.
- How many hours are there in a week?
- Make a bar graph of your favorite animals.
